Output 7c6d0239ebe048f16b84ee9636c685a7c5e78e8ee239ed2e53bb9589fb1ebb63:14

value
311805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b12994a3dc8e1cf1ec372e8d5a08ae7d3009ec1d OP_EQUAL
address
3HqmLa2XJZk9TBacqyAZjvQtDsjiD3sd5B
transaction
7c6d0239ebe048f16b84ee9636c685a7c5e78e8ee239ed2e53bb9589fb1ebb63
spent
true